In our Fall ‘09 issue Lucinda Coulter, managing editor of our sister magazine, Overdrive, did a nice article on a Frenchman who builds replica scale models of all types of big-rigs as a hobby. His favorite trucks are American custom rigs.
The twist is Christian Chapson is literally an ocean away from our custom rigs. You see, he lives in Vierzon, France–and builds the models from scratch out of a tiny shop at his home. His replicas are not plastic kits, but rather hand-carved, sculpted, cut, fabricated and painted much like the rigs themselves.
Well, Christian gets our magazine and has started building some of the custom rigs he sees in our pages. As he said in his latest e-mail, “I search some pictures near the name of the owner which are marked on the battery tray has trucks Kanady Matt and Dale Blevins for her realize my model,” says Christian. “I have other models in preparation as black Pete at SRS and Vinie Diovio of the ACW and Kenworth.”
Christian has told us he plans on coming stateside in 2010 to attend a truck show here and see his models in real life.
I thought you’d like to see what custom rigs have rolled out of this avid fan’s work bench in the past year. You’ll be amazed–and if your truck is one he’s done, feel very, very honored.
